Kinds Of Cat Access Doors and Installation Locations:

Professional installers excel in handling a range of cat door types and installation locations. This versatility is another key advantage of employing an expert.

Here are some typical kinds of cat doors and places installers can deal with:

Types of Cat Doors:
Standard Flap Doors: These are easy, economical doors with a versatile flap that the cat presses through.Magnetic Cat Doors: These doors require the cat to wear a magnetic collar, preventing unwanted animals from going into.Microchip Cat Doors: These are the most safe and advanced alternatives, reading your cat's microchip to permit entry just to your pet, keeping out roaming animals and keeping home security.Tunnel Cat Doors: Designed for thicker walls or doors, these doors utilize a tunnel extension to bridge the space.
Installation Locations/Materials:
Wooden Doors: The most typical installation place. Installers are experienced in cutting and fitting doors into numerous types of wood doors, including solid core and hollow core.Glass Doors and Windows: Installing cat doors in glass requires specialized abilities and tools. Experts can safely cut circular or rectangle-shaped holes in glass panels, making sure structural integrity and a tidy surface.Walls: For more discreet access, cat doors can be set up in walls, often resulting in basements or garages. This needs proficiency in wall building and framing.Patio Area Doors and Sliding Doors: Installers can fit cat doors into existing outdoor patio doors or sliding glass doors, typically by changing a glass panel with one pre-cut for a pet door.Screen Doors: Mesh screen doors can also accommodate cat doors, enabling ventilation while providing pet access.

Cost Considerations for Professional Installation:

The cost of professional cat door for wooden door door installation can differ depending upon numerous aspects:
Type of cat flap replace Door: More advanced doors like microchip models might have a slightly greater installation cost due to their complexity.Installation Location and Material: Installing in glass or walls is normally more complicated and may cost more than setting up in a basic wooden door.Intricacy of the Job: If modifications to the door frame or surrounding structure are needed, this can increase the overall cost.Installer's Rates and Location: Installer rates can differ depending upon their experience, location, and local market prices.
It's always best to get a comprehensive quote from the installer before continuing, laying out all expenses involved.
